Message type: E = Error
Message class: CM_EHHSS_AIF_INC - Incident-Specific Messages for Adobe Form Handling
Message number: 016
Message text: Cannot store file in attachment folder

- Cannot store file in attachment folder ?The SAP error message CM_EHHSS_AIF_INC016 indicating "Cannot store file in attachment folder" typically arises in the context of the SAP Environment, Health, and Safety (EHS) module when there is an issue with storing attachments. Here are some common causes, solutions, and related information for this error: Causes: File System Permissions: The user or the application may not have the necessary permissions to write to the attachment folder. Folder Path Issues: The specified attachment folder path may be incorrect or not properly configured in the system. Disk Space: The disk where the attachment folder is located may be full, preventing new files from being saved. File Size Limitations: The file being uploaded may exceed the maximum file size limit set in the system.
